Abstract

The basic idea of the research is to shed light on the minutes and details of American history based on the fact that the sum of those details is what draws and shapes the final picture of society and the State in the United States of America. The research aims to study and analyze a phenomenon characterized by its clear and influential presence in American society, which is the phenomenon of high rates of extremism and the emergence of parties and movements representing it. As for the importance of research, it is linked to the great significance that the United States of America represents at all levels, so studying and analyzing its history remains a substantial requirement and an academic necessity that provides us with more understanding of the policies and orientations of that pivotal country. The research has been divided into three sections; the first one is a brief biography of the life of the founder of the party and also included the most prominent visions and ideas that he was advocating. The second section highlighted the founding history of the party and the most prominent stations that he went through. The third and last section involved the stage of defections and multiple leaderships that followed the death of the founder. The research concluded that the United States of America has characteristics that make it a suitable environment for the emergence and growth of extremist currents.
